아파치 2.0.48 설치중
작성자 정보
- 이동석 작성
- 작성일
컨텐츠 정보
- 2,255 조회
- 1 댓글
- 0 추천
- 목록
본문
make[4]: *** [mod_ssl.slo] 오류 1
make[4]: 나감 `/home/minsouk/SRC/apache_php/httpd-2.0.49/modules/ssl' 디렉토리
make[3]: *** [shared-build-recursive] 오류 1
make[3]: 나감 `/home/minsouk/SRC/apache_php/httpd-2.0.49/modules/ssl' 디렉토리
make[2]: *** [shared-build-recursive] 오류 1
make[2]: 나감 `/home/minsouk/SRC/apache_php/httpd-2.0.49/modules' 디렉토리
make[1]: *** [shared-build-recursive] 오류 1
make[1]: 나감 `/home/minsouk/SRC/apache_php/httpd-2.0.49' 디렉토리
make: *** [all-recursive] 오류 1
이런 에러가 올라왔습니다. 웹 검색으로 알아본 결과 krb5.h 파일 몇개가 없어서 그런거라고
해서 참조해서 처리했습니다. ------검색에서 찾은 내용
이런 krb5.h 파일 없다는 error
그래서 열씸히 삽질한 결과 리눅스 9.0에는
/usr/kerberos/include/krb5.h 에 존재한다.
해결방법은
이걸 먼저 잡아주고
ln -s /usr/kerberos/include/com_err.h /usr/include/
ln -s /usr/kerberos/include/profile.h /usr/include/
ln -s /usr/kerberos/include/krb5.h /usr/include/
-------------------------------------------------------------------------------------
그런데 중요한건 /usr/kerberos/ 디렉토리안에 include 라는 폴더가 없습니다... 왜그런지.. kerberos
폴더가 어떤 역활인지 알고 싶네요.. 임의로 만들고 다른 서버에서 krb5.h , profile.h , com_err.h 를
복사해서 넣었는데도 안되네요... 도움 부탁드립니다. 컴파일시 옵션입니다...
./configure --prefix=/usr/local/apache
--enable-modules=so --enable-mods-shared=ssl
--enable-modules=shared --enable-ssl
--with-ssl=/usr --enable-rewrite --with-mpm=worker
openssl 설치하고 httpd 설치 중이었습니다.
관련자료
-
이전
-
다음
이창목님의 댓글
- 이창목
- 작성일